The Vector class is deprecated since Java 5.ĭeclaration: The List interface is declared as: public interface List extends Collection ArrayList and LinkedList are widely used in Java programming. The implementation classes of the List interface are ArrayList, LinkedList, Stack, and Vector. Through the ListIterator, we can iterate the list in forward and backward directions. It is a factory of ListIterator interface. The List interface is found in java.util package and inherits the Collection interface.
